OnePlus 12 / PJD110 — 7.82V Li-Polymer Replacement Battery (BLPA25)
This is a 7.82V, 2630mAh Li-Polymer replacement battery for the OnePlus 12 (PJD110). It replaces OEM part BLPA25 and restores power to the phone's processor, display, and connectivity stack. Fit the cell when your original battery no longer holds a full charge or causes unexpected shutdowns.
- OnePlus 12 and PJD110 compatibility: Both model designations run the same 7.82V nominal voltage rail with the same connector pinout and BMS handshake. One cell covers both variants — no adapter or wiring change needed.
- Bench tested on actual hardware: We ran this cell through charge and discharge cycles on the OnePlus 12 platform. The BMS accepted the new cell without fault codes, and the fuel gauge IC began tracking state-of-charge from the first cycle without triggering a protection cutoff.
- First-cycle fuel gauge reset: After installation, disable SUPERVOOC fast charging and run one full discharge-charge cycle at standard current. This gives the fuel gauge IC a clean reference curve for the new cell before high-current charging begins. Skipping this step can cause the percentage readout to jump or report inaccurately for the first week of use.
Sudden shutdown at 20–30% on a fresh cell
This is a voltage cliff, not a capacity fault. Under peak modem load or a high-brightness screen event, the cell voltage drops below the BMS cutoff threshold faster than the fuel gauge expects — so the phone shuts off even though the percentage looks safe. The old cell's discharge curve is burned into the coulomb counter, and the new cell has a slightly different mid-range sag profile. One full discharge to near 0% followed by an uninterrupted charge to 100% resets the counter to the new curve and shifts the cutoff point back down where it belongs.
SUPERVOOC not activating after cell replacement
On the first charge after a cell swap, the OnePlus charge IC runs a brief impedance check on the new cell before handing off to the proprietary fast-charge protocol. If the cell impedance reads above a set threshold — common on a cold or unconditioned cell — the IC falls back to standard 5V charging and SUPERVOOC never negotiates. This is not a charger fault or a cable fault. Charge the phone once at standard current, let the cell warm slightly to operating temperature, then reconnect the SUPERVOOC adapter. The protocol should negotiate normally from the second cycle onward.
